Dihexa (PNB-0408) is an orally active, blood-brain-barrier-penetrant small-molecule analog of angiotensin IV, studied as a nootropic / synaptogenic agent in animal cognition models. It was originally proposed to act through the hepatocyte growth factor (HGF)/c-Met system, but the two foundational papers underpinning that mechanism were retracted in April 2025. It is a research chemical with no published human trials and is not FDA-approved.
Regulatory status: Not FDA-approved and has no IND or NDA as of 2026. It is sold only as a research-use-only chemical, with no human safety, toxicology, or pharmacokinetic data.
